Pharmacy Technician
Ansible Government SolutionsRemote Pharmacy Technician supporting various VA Medical Centers with prescription requests and medication inquiries. Responsibilities include managing patient interactions and maintaining compliance with health record systems.
About the role
Key responsibilities & impact- Process and submit new prescription requests and medication renewal requests, including controlled substances, using approved VA protocols.
- Answer telephone calls from Veterans, physicians, and healthcare professionals regarding prescriptions and medication questions.
- Review prescription profiles and provide status updates on medications within technician scope.
- Document patient and staff interactions in CPRS and other VA systems as required.
- Respond to questions regarding expired, discontinued, deleted, or unavailable medications and escalate clinical issues to pharmacists.
- Verify patient identity prior to discussing protected health information.
- Manage inbound calls while meeting national productivity and quality metrics.
- Provide professional customer service to Veterans, staff, and external customers.
- Operate phone systems efficiently, including transferring calls and placing callers on hold when appropriate.
- Follow Pharmacy Contact Center scripts and workflows.
- Resolve Veteran concerns at the first point of contact whenever possible.
- Seek guidance from team leads, pharmacists, or supervisors for unusual or complex issues.
- Maintain access and compliance with VA electronic health record systems and security requirements.
- Maintain national pharmacy technician certification throughout employment.
- Complete additional duties as assigned.
Requirements
What you’ll need- US Citizen
- High School Diploma or GED required.
- Graduate of an Academic Pharmacy Technician Training Program.
- Must hold one of the following active national certifications: Certified Pharmacy Technician (CPhT) through PTCB or Certified Pharmacy Technician (ExCPT) through NHA
- All certifications must remain current and active.
- Minimum 1 year of customer service experience.
- All candidates must be able to:
- - Sit, stand, walk, lift, squat, bend, twist, and reach above shoulders during the work shift
- - Lift up to 50 lbs from floor to waist
- - Lift up to 20 lbs
- - Carry up to 40 lbs a reasonable distance
- - Push/pull with 30 lbs of force
